1 Weather Research and Forecasting (WRF) Modeling System A Brief Overview WMO, Training Course, 26-30 September 2011 Alanya, Turkey Dr Meral Demirtaş Turkish.

Slides:



Advertisements
Similar presentations
Weather Research & Forecasting: A General Overview
Advertisements

A NUMERICAL PREDICTION OF LOCAL ATMOSPHERIC PROCESSES A.V.Starchenko Tomsk State University.
WRF Modeling System V2.0 Overview
Mesoscale & Microscale Meteorological Division / NCAR WRF Modeling System “Short” Tutorial John Michalakes, Jimy Dudhia, Wei Wang, Cindy Bruyere, Michael.
Eta Model. Hybrid and Eta Coordinates ground MSL ground Pressure domain Sigma domain  = 0  = 1  = 1 Ptop  = 0.
Nesting. Eta Model Hybrid and Eta Coordinates ground MSL ground Pressure domain Sigma domain  = 0  = 1  = 1 Ptop  = 0.
Mesoscale & Microscale Meteorological Division / NCAR ESMF and the Weather Research and Forecast Model John Michalakes, Thomas Henderson Mesoscale and.
Weather Research & Forecasting Model (WRF) Stacey Pensgen ESC 452 – Spring ’06.
This is the footer WRF Basics Weather Research and Forecasting.
1 NGGPS Dynamic Core Requirements Workshop NCEP Future Global Model Requirements and Discussion Mark Iredell, Global Modeling and EMC August 4, 2014.
This is the footer Running WRF on HECToR Ralph Burton, NCAS (Leeds) Alan Gadian, NCAS (Leeds) With thanks to Paul Connolly, Hector.
Advance the understanding and the prediction of mesoscale precipitation systems and to promote closer ties between the research and operational forecasting.
WRF Outline Overview and Status WRF Q&A
CMAQ (Community Multiscale Air Quality) pollutant Concentration change horizontal advection vertical advection horizontal dispersion vertical diffusion.
WRF-VIC: The Flux Coupling Approach L. Ruby Leung Pacific Northwest National Laboratory BioEarth Project Kickoff Meeting April 11-12, 2011 Pullman, WA.
Introduction to the Weather Research & Forecast (WRF) System, a High-Resolution Atmospheric Model Introduction to the Weather Research & Forecast (WRF)
Nesting. Eta Model Eta Coordinate And Step Mountains MSL ground  = 1 Ptop  = 0.
1 WRF PreProcessing System (WPS) A Brief Overview WMO, Training Course, September 2011 Alanya, Turkey Dr Meral Demirtaş Turkish State Meteorological.
Introduction to the WRF Modeling System Wei Wang NCAR/MMM.
Applied Meteorology Unit 1 An Operational Configuration of the ARPS Data Analysis System to Initialize WRF in the NWS Environmental Modeling System 31.
Development of WRF-CMAQ Interface Processor (WCIP)
Mesoscale Modeling Review the tutorial at: –In class.
– Equations / variables – Vertical coordinate – Terrain representation – Grid staggering – Time integration scheme – Advection scheme – Boundary conditions.
ESMF Development Status and Plans ESMF 4 th Community Meeting Cecelia DeLuca July 21, 2005 Climate Data Assimilation Weather.
Atmospheric Modeling in an Arctic System Model John J. Cassano Cooperative Institute for Research in Environmental Sciences and Department of Atmospheric.
WRF Modeling System Overview
Initial Results from the Integration of Earth and Space Frameworks Cecelia DeLuca/NCAR, Alan Sussman/University of Maryland, Gabor Toth/University of Michigan.
Oceanic and Atmospheric Modeling of the Big Bend Region Steven L. Morey, Dmitry S. Dukhovksoy, Donald Van Dyke, and Eric P. Chassignet Center for Ocean.
– Equations / variables – Vertical coordinate – Terrain representation – Grid staggering – Time integration scheme – Advection scheme – Boundary conditions.
Birmingham Urban Heat Islands during 2003 Heatwave Period  Preliminary WRF/BEP Simulation Xiaoming Cai, Richard Bassett and John E. Thornes School of.
A Public Release of WRF Portal Jeff Smith and Mark Govett June 24, 2008.
WRF Domain Wizard The WRF Preprocessing System GUI Jeff S Smith Paula McCaslin and Mark Govett AMS 2008 Presentation.
Non-hydrostatic Numerical Model Study on Tropical Mesoscale System During SCOUT DARWIN Campaign Wuhu Feng 1 and M.P. Chipperfield 1 IAS, School of Earth.
Higher Resolution Operational Models. Operational Mesoscale Model History Early: LFM, NGM (history) Eta (mainly history) MM5: Still used by some, but.
Installing and Running the WPS Michael Duda 2006 WRF-ARW Summer Tutorial.
Joe Klemp National Center for Atmospheric Research Boulder, Colorado Convection Resolving NWP using WRF.
Petascale –LLNL Appro AMD: 9K processors [today] –TJ Watson Blue Gene/L: 40K processors [today] –NY Blue Gene/L: 32K processors –ORNL Cray XT3/4 : 44K.
Mesoscale & Microscale Meteorological Division / NCAR WRF Modeling System Overview Jimy Dudhia.
VIC Land surface model overview
IDC HPC USER FORUM Weather & Climate PANEL September 2009 Broomfield, CO Panel questions: 1 response per question Limit length to 1 slide.
WRF Four-Dimensional Data Assimilation (FDDA) Jimy Dudhia.
Higher Resolution Operational Models. Major U.S. High-Resolution Mesoscale Models (all non-hydrostatic ) WRF-ARW (developed at NCAR) NMM-B (developed.
Donald Stark National Center for Atmospheric Research (NCAR) The Developmental Testbed Center (DTC) 15 January, 2014 Building the HWRF Components.
Status of the COSMO-Model Package Ulrich Schättler.
NCEP ESMF GFS Global Spectral Forecast Model Weiyu Yang, Mike Young and Joe Sela ESMF Community Meeting MIT, Cambridge, MA July 21, 2005.
Jason KnievelATEC Forecasters’ Conference, July and August Numerical Weather Prediction (NWP) and the WRF Model Jason Knievel Material contributed.
1 National Environmental Modeling System (NEMS) Status M. Iredell and EMC Staff.
Introduction to the WRF Modeling System
WRF Software Development and Performance John Michalakes, NCAR NCAR: W. Skamarock, J. Dudhia, D. Gill, A. Bourgeois, W. Wang, C. Deluca, R. Loft NOAA/NCEP:
Bogdan Rosa 1, Marcin Kurowski 1 and Michał Ziemiański 1 1. Institute of Meteorology and Water Management (IMGW), Warsaw Podleśna, 61
ESMF,WRF and ROMS. Purposes Not a tutorial Not a tutorial Educational and conceptual Educational and conceptual Relation to our work Relation to our work.
Mass Coordinate WRF Dynamical Core - Eulerian geometric height coordinate (z) core (in framework, parallel, tested in idealized, NWP applications) - Eulerian.
NOAA Global Modeling Workshop January 2006NOAA/ESRL FIM Contribution toward future NOAA global modeling system Developed at ESRL, collaboration so.
___________________________________________________________________________WRF-SI ___________________________________________________Community Modeling.
Installing and Running the WPS Michael Duda 2006 WRF-ARW Summer Tutorial.
Module 6 MM5: Overview William J. Gutowski, Jr. Iowa State University.
Vincent N. Sakwa RSMC, Nairobi
Mesoscale Modeling Jon Schrage Summer WRF-“Weather Research and Forecasting” Developed by: – National Center for Atmospheric Research (NCAR) – the.
Hurricane Model Transitions to Operations at NCEP/EMC 2006 IHC Conference, Mobile, AL Robert Tuleya, S. Gopalkrishnan, Weixing Shen, N. Surgi, and H.Pan.
November 21 st 2002 Summer 2009 WRFDA Tutorial WRF-Var System Overview Xin Zhang, Yong-Run Guo, Syed R-H Rizvi, and Michael Duda.
Higher Resolution Operational Models
Hernán García CeCalcULA Universidad de los Andes.
GMAO Seasonal Forecast
WRF Four-Dimensional Data Assimilation (FDDA)
Status of the COSMO-Software and Documentation
National Scientific Library at Tbilisi State University
Overview of the COSMO NWP model
gWRF Workflow and Input Data Requirements
A brief introduction to NEMS
Support Activities and WG 6 Overview Status Report
Presentation transcript:

1 Weather Research and Forecasting (WRF) Modeling System A Brief Overview WMO, Training Course, September 2011 Alanya, Turkey Dr Meral Demirtaş Turkish State Meteorological Service Weather Forecasting Department

2 What is WRF? Components of the WRF System WRF Dynamical Cores WRF Software Design Outline

3 What is WRF? WRF: Weather Research and Forecasting Model Development led by NCAR/MMM, NOAA/ESRL and NOAA/NCEP/EMC with partnerships at AFWA, FAA and collaborations with universities and other government agencies in the USA and abroad. It is a “community model”, i.e. a free and shared resource with distributed development and centralized support. WRF Characteristics Includes research and operational models Highly modular, single source code with plug-compatible modules, State-of-the-art, transportable, and efficient in a massively parallel computing environment, Design priority for high-resolution (non-hydrostatic) applications,

4 WRF as a Community Model Version 1.0 WRF was released December 2000 Version 2.0: May 2004 (NMM added, EM nesting released) Version 2.1: August 2005 (EM becomes ARW) Version 2.2: December 2006 (WPS released) Version 3.0: April 2008 (including global ARW) Version 3.1: April 2009 –Version August 2009 Version 3.2: April 2010 Version 3.3: April 2011

5 Components of the WRF System WRF Pre-processing System (WPS) WRF Model (ARW and NMM dynamical cores) * real: Initialization program for real data applications (real.exe) * Numerical integration program (wrf.exe) WRF-DA (not covered in this tutorial) WRF-Chem (not covered in this tutorial)

6 WRF Modeling System Obs Data, Analyses Post Processing Dynamic Cores -ARW -NMM Standard Physics Interface Physics Packages WRF Pre-processing System (WPS)

7

8 WRF can be used for various purposes Dynamical cores: ARW and NMM –Atmospheric physics/parameterization research –Case-study research –Real-time NWP and forecast system research –Data assimilation research –Teaching dynamics and NWP ARW only –Regional climate and seasonal time-scale research –Coupled-chemistry applications –Global simulations –Idealized simulations at many scales (e.g. convection, baroclinic waves, large eddy simulations)

9 Modular, hierarchical design Plug compatible physics, dynamical cores Parallelism on distributed- and shared memory processors Efficient scaling on foreseeable parallel platforms Integration into Earth System Model Framework (ESMF) WRF Software Design Mediation Layer Driver Layer Model Layer

10 WRF Software Framework Overview Implementation of WRF Architecture – Hierarchical organization – Multiple dynamical cores – Plug compatible physics – Abstract interfaces (APIs) to external packages – Performance-portable Designed from beginning to be adaptable to today’s computing environment for NWP

11 Computing Overview (1) Single version of code for efficient execution on: – Distributed-memory – Shared-memory (SMP) – Clusters of SMPs – Vector and microprocessors Model domains are decomposed for parallelism on two-levels: Patch: section of model domain allocated to a distributed memory node, this is the scope of a mediation layer solver or physics driver. Tile: section of a patch allocated to a shared-memory processor within a node; this is also the scope of a model layer subroutine. Distributed memory parallelism is over patches; shared memory parallelism is over tiles within patches.

12 Computing Overview (2)

13 WRF Pre-Processing System (WPS) Define simulation domain area Produce terrain, land-use, soil type etc. on the simulation domain (static fields) (using geogrid.exe) De-grib GRIB files for meteorological data (u, v, T, q, surface pressure, soil data, snow data, sea-surface temperature, etc.) (using ungrib.exe) Interpolate (horizontally) meteorological data to WRF model grid (using metgrid.exe)

14 WPS (continued)  For real-data runs  Required input Terrain/land-use/soil texture/albedo Grid location/levels Gridded fields (in GRIB format)  Output Surface and meteorological fields on WRF grid at various times e.g. met_em.d01.yyyy-mm-dd_hh:00:00.nc

15 WPS and WRF executables WPS: Several executable stages with namelist.wps –geogrid.exe (interpolate geo and time-independent fields) –ungrib.exe (convert time-dependent GRIB-formatted data to simple binary format) –metgrid.exe (interpolate time-dependent initial and lateral boundary data) WRF: Two executable stages with namelist.input –real.exe or real_nmm.exe (set up vertical model levels for model input and boundary files) –wrf.exe (run model)

16 Model Data: NAM, GFS, RUC Terrestrial Data met_em.d01.yyyy-mm-dd_hh:00:00.nc WPS Real data initalization (real.exe) wrfinput_d01 wrfbdy_d01 WRF (wrf.exe) wrfout_d01_yyyy-mm-dd_hh:00:00* ………………………………… WRF Post-processing WRF Flow-Chart

17 WRF-DA (Data Assimilation) Variational data assimilation (3D/4D-Var) Ensemble DA Hybrid variational/ensemble DA function Ingest observations to improve WRF input analysis from WPS May be used in cycling mode for updating WRF initial conditions after a WRF run Also used for observation impact data studies

18 WRF-Chem Supported by NOAA/ESRL Includes chemistry species and processes, many chemistry options Also needs emissions data Included in WRF tar file, but requires special compilation option

19 WRF real and ideal capabilities REAL –Creates initial and boundary condition files for real-data cases –Does vertical interpolation to model levels (when using WPS) –Does vertical dynamic (hydrostatic) balance –Does soil vertical interpolations and land-use mask checks IDEAL (ARW only) –Programs for setting up idealized cases –Simple physics and usually single sounding –Initial conditions and dynamic balance

20 WRF Model WRF –Dynamical core (ARW or NMM) is compile-time selectable –Uses initial conditions from real or ideal –Real-data cases use boundary conditions from –Runs the model simulation with run-time selected namelist switches (such as physics choices, time- step, length of simulation, etc.) –Outputs history and restart files

21 Advance Research WRF (ARW) Developed by NCAR/MMM (This tutorial covers only this core.) Non-hydrostatic Meso-Scale Model (NMM) Developed by NCEP/EMC WRF Dynamical Cores

22 ARW (1) Main features: Fully compressible, non-hydrostatic (with hydrostatic option) Mass-based terrain following coordinate, η where π is hydrostatic pressure, µ is column mass Arakawa C-grid staggering

23 ARW (2) Main features: 3rd-order Runge-Kutta time integration scheme (split-explicit time differencing) High-order advection scheme (5th or 6th order differencing for advection) Uses flux form prognostic equations Conserves mass, momentum, dry entropy, and scalars Scalar-conserving (positive definite option) Complete Coriolis, curvature and mapping terms Two-way and one-way nesting

24 ARW (3) Main features: Choices of lateral boundary conditions suitable for real-data and idealized simulations –Specified, periodic, open, symmetric, nested Full physics options to represent atmospheric radiation, surface and boundary layer, and cloud and precipitation processes Grid-nudging and obs-nudging (FDDA) Digital Filter Initialization (DFI) option

25 ARW Model: Dynamics Parameters 3 rd order Runge-Kutta time step Courant number limited, 1D: Generally stable using a time step approximately twice as large as used in a leapfrog model. Acoustic time step 2D horizontal Courant number limited: Guidelines for time step: Δt in seconds should be about 6*Δx (grid size in kilometers). Larger Δt can be used in smaller-scale dry situations, but time_step_sound (default = 4) should increase proportionately if larger Δt is used.

26 NMM: Non-hydrostatic Meso-Scale Model (1) Main Features: Conserves mass, kinetic energy, enstrophy and momentum, as well as a number of additional first order and quadratic quantities using 2nd order finite differencing Explicit time differencing: Adams-Bashforth for horizontal advection of u, v, T and Coriolis force Crank-Nicholson for vertical advection of u, v, T Forward-Backward for fast waves Implicit for vertically propagating sound waves High-order advection scheme Scalar and energy conserving Coriolis, curvature and mapping terms

27 NMM (2) Main Features: Lateral boundary conditions suitable for real data and nesting Full physics options to represent atmospheric radiation, surface and boundary layer, and cloud and precipitation processes One-way and two-way nesting

28 NMM (3) Mass-based sigma-pressure based hybrid terrain following coordinate similar to ARW but with constant pressure surfaces above 400 hPa Arakawa E-grid where V is wind components u and v Main features:

29 NMM (3) Plug-compatible interface defined for physics modules NCEP’s operationally used physics options for NMM: Microphysics:Ferrier Cumulus Convection:Betts-Miller-Janjic Shortwave Radiation:GFDL Longwave Radiation:GFDL Lateral diffusion:Smagorinsky PBL, free atmosphere: Mellor-Yamada-Janjic Surface Layer:Janjic Scheme Land-Surface:Noah Main features:

30 An initialization program (real.F) for real-data  Input WRF namelist.input WPS output files  Output: WRF initial boundary condition files WRF input file (wrfinput_d01) WRF boundary file (wrfbdy_d01)  Executable: real.exe

31 Numerical integration program wrf.F  Input WRF namelist.input WRF initial conditions file (wrfinput_d01) WRF boundary conditions files (wrfbdy_d01) Various physics data files  Output WRF output files [wrfout_d01_(date_string)] WRF restart files [wrfrst_d01_(date_string)]  Executable: wrf.exe

32 Software Requirement WRF modeling system software requires the following:  FORTRAN 90/95 compiler  C compiler  Perl  netCDF library  NCAR Graphics (optional)  Public domain mpich to run WRF model with MPI

33 Supported platforms Runs on Unix single, OpenMP and MPI platforms: –IBM SP AIX (xlf) –Linux (PGI, Intel, g95, gfortran, Pathscale compilers) –SGI Altix (Intel) –Cray XT (PGI, Pathscale) –Mac Darwin (xlf, PGI, Intel, g95 compilers) –Others (HP, Sun, SGI Origin, Compaq)

34 User Support Available by WRF Users page:  ARW:  NMM:  WRF software download  Release updates  Documentation  Copies of tutorial presentations  Links to useful sites

35 Acknowledgements: Thanks to presentations of NCAR/MMM Division for providing excellent starting point for this talk.

36 Thanks for attending….